Efficiency and mechanism of ultraviolet/persulfate process for algal organic matter removal
“In the field of drinking water safety, researchers have explored the efficiency and mechanism of VUV/PS process in removing algal organic matter and reducing the generation of disinfection by-products, providing new solutions to solve drinking water safety problems.”
